### cudnn_conv_use_max_workspace
Check [tuning performance for convolution heavy models](../performance/tune-performance.md#convolution-heavy-models-and-the-cuda-ep) for details on what this flag does.
This flag is only supported from the V2 version of the provider options struct when used using the C API. The V2 provider options struct can be created using [this](https://onnxruntime.ai/docs/api/c/struct_ort_api.html#a0d29cbf555aa806c050748cf8d2dc172) and updated using [this](https://onnxruntime.ai/docs/api/c/struct_ort_api.html#a4710fc51f75a4b9a75bde20acbfa0783). Please take a look at the sample below for an example.
Default value: 0

#### Using V2 provider options struct
```c++
OrtCUDAProviderOptionsV2* cuda_options = nullptr;
CreateCUDAProviderOptions(&cuda_options);
std::vector<const char*> keys{"device_id", "gpu_mem_limit", "arena_extend_strategy", "cudnn_conv_algo_search", "do_copy_in_default_stream", "cudnn_conv_use_max_workspace"};
std::vector<const char*> values{"0", "2147483648", "kSameAsRequested", "DEFAULT", "1", "1"};
UpdateCUDAProviderOptions(cuda_options, keys.data(), values.data(), 6);
OrtSessionOptions* session_options = /* ... */;
SessionOptionsAppendExecutionProvider_CUDA_V2(session_options, cuda_options);
// Finally, don't forget to release the provider options
ReleaseCUDAProviderOptions(cuda_options);
```
```c#
var cudaProviderOptions = new OrtCUDAProviderOptions(); // Dispose this finally
var providerOptionsDict = new Dictionary<string, string>();
providerOptionsDict["device_id"] = "0";
providerOptionsDict["gpu_mem_limit"] = "2147483648";
providerOptionsDict["arena_extend_strategy"] = "kSameAsRequested";
providerOptionsDict["cudnn_conv_algo_search"] = "DEFAULT";
providerOptionsDict["do_copy_in_default_stream"] = "1";
providerOptionsDict["cudnn_conv_use_max_workspace"] = "1";
cudaProviderOptions.UpdateOptions(providerOptionsDict);
SessionOptions options = SessionOptions.MakeSessionOptionWithCudaProvider(cudaProviderOptions); // Dispose this finally
```
